    • PROBLEM TO BE SOLVED: To provide a wall material or a ceiling material, which allows adequate fixing not to cause falling, warp, or a joint gap of the wall material or the ceiling material during use for dwelling or the like after construction of the wall material or the ceiling material, while allowing a wall surface material or a ceiling surface material to be detached from the interface between an adhesive and a substrate material without breaking of the materials for renovation.SOLUTION: A substrate material, a coating layer, an adhesive layer, and a wall or ceiling surface material are laminated in this order to form an integrated wall material or a ceiling material. The lamination may be pegged to be integrated in some cases.

    • PROBLEM TO BE SOLVED: To provide a moisture-curable composition and moisture-curable sealing material each of which when subjected to composition design to be a comparatively soft rubbery elastic object of low to middle modulus, causes no minute crack on surfaces after cured, promptly demonstrates contamination prevention effect of the surface during curing after construction even at a normal temperature time and a low temperature time, and has long term contamination prevention performance after cured.SOLUTION: Each of the moisture-curable composition and moisture-curable sealing material comprises: a urethane prepolymer (A) containing an isocyanate group; a silane compound (B) and/or its partially hydrolyzed condensate (C), the silane compound (B) being expressed by formula: R-Si-(OR)[ in the formula, R is a univalent hydrocarbon group having 1 to 6 carbon atoms, Ris a univalent hydrocarbon group having one or more carbon atoms, provided that at least one of (OR) is an alkoxy group having two or more carbon atoms. When there are a plurality of R and a plurality of (OR), R and (OR) each may be the same or different, and m is an integer from 1 to 4]; and an oxazolidine compound (D).

    • PROBLEM TO BE SOLVED: To provide an insulation wire that reduces damage to an insulation layer of the insulation wire and sufficiently follows excessive bending and extension even when the insulation wire is inserted into a slot part in an overcrowded state in a coil processing process for the insulation wire by imparting superior lubricity to an insulation layer surface of the insulation wire and also greatly improving flexibility of the insulation layer.SOLUTION: The present invention relates to an electric insulation paint containing aliphatic polyester resin (A) of ≥2,000 in number average molecular weight, and coating forming resin (B); and the insulation wire formed by coating a conductor with the electric insulation paint directly or with another insulation layer interposed, and baking the electric insulation paint.

    • PROBLEM TO BE SOLVED: To provide a foamed primer composition and a primer application method using it for preventing uneven application or a failure of application in primer application work to ensure stable adhesiveness of a waterproof material and a sealing material to a base material, reducing foaming due to thick application to prevent deterioration in adhesiveness, and suppressing dirt due to dripping and scattering of a liquid during the application work to efficiently carry out work with good working efficiency.
      SOLUTION: The foamed primer composition contains a resin A1, a solvent A2, a surfactant A3 and a propellant B. In the primer application method, the foamed primer composition is jetted in the foamed state and applied to an application part in an adherend to be cured.

    • PROBLEM TO BE SOLVED: To provide a coating material which is turned into a rubbery elastic material by being cured with a water content in the atmosphere with excellent physical properties, usable for interior applications of a maritime transport container, free from any odor of a solvent or any pungent odor, and high in the curing speed, and the maritime transport container using the coating material, and its manufacturing method.
      SOLUTION: The coating material for the maritime transport container comprises a resin containing a crosslinkable silyl group. In the maritime transport container, two metal end walls having a door in one or both of the end walls, two metal side walls, a metal top wall, and a metal bottom wall are joined with each other in a box shape, and securing tools to a container carrier, locking tools for fixing the containers to each other, and crane hook engaging tools are fixed to a coated storing body. The coating material for the maritime transport container is coated on an inner surface of a joined part of the coated storing body, and cured in its manufacturing method.
